Abstract

The utility model discloses a kind of modularization sorting platform and goods sorting systems.It includes support construction and combined platform that modularization, which sorts platform,.Combined platform is installed in support construction, and combined platform is composed of multiple console modules.Multiple console modules include: upper packet module, upper packet module table top, the input bit for receiving cargo to be sorted and the upper packet module interconnecting piece for connecting with other console modules of the table top including being used to form combined platform;And Unload module, Unload module table top, the output bit for exporting cargo and the Unload module interconnecting piece for being connect with other console modules of the table top including being used to form combined platform.Goods sorting system includes modularization sorting platform.Platform is sorted using the available modularization for meeting actual demand of the utility model, conducive to required sorting business is realized.

Background technique
In existing goods sorting system, halved belt Sorting Technique is widely used as the technology of mainstream and maturation.It adopts The goods sorting system for using halved belt Sorting Technique mainly includes halved belt sorting device and the sorting as sorting auxiliary tool Trolley.In sort process, sorting trolley carries cargo to be sorted, on the preset uniline track of halved belt sorting device It travels forward, multiple receiving units are arranged in the two sides of track, when the receiving unit corresponding to the moving of car to the cargo carried, pass through Cargo is delivered in receiving unit by control system.
In the process of implementing the utility model, designer has found:
It is once constructed completion using the goods sorting system of halved belt Sorting Technique, no matter becomes a set of rigid system Goods amount size requires identical process, identical equipment participates in, almost the same energy consumption is just able to achieve sorting, few in portfolio When, energy consumption waste can be significantly caused, and with the variation of business, technology upgrading or extension are more difficult.
It needs the construction time of some months that can just come into operation using the goods sorting system of halved belt Sorting Technique, produces Period is long, and construction period can not carry out bringing benefits, and upgrading is transformed to original sorting place, also because accounting for for a long time With original sorting place, original sorting progress is influenced.
It is complicated using the goods sorting system layout of halved belt Sorting Technique, it takes up a large area, for different sorting fields Ground needs personalized customization, and time-consuming for design early period, and goods sorting system production is difficult to realize volume production, leads to goods sorting system Whole manufacturing cost it is higher.Once and goods sorting system is abandoned because replacing the reasons such as place, is recycled more difficult.

The utility model embodiment provides a kind of modularization sorting platform and a kind of goods sorting system.Fig. 1 is that this is practical The combinatorial principle schematic diagram of the modularization sorting platform of a novel embodiment.Fig. 2 is the cargo point of an embodiment of the present invention Pick the structural schematic diagram of system.
As depicted in figs. 1 and 2, modularization sorting platform includes support construction 5 and combined platform.Combined platform is installed on branch On support structure 5.
In some embodiments, as depicted in figs. 1 and 2, support construction 5 includes multiple columns, and combined platform is installed on more On a column.
As depicted in figs. 1 and 2, combined platform is composed of detachably connected multiple console modules, wherein multiple Console module includes upper packet module 1 and Unload module 2.
Upper packet module 1 includes the upper packet module table top for being used to form the table top of combined platform, for receiving goods to be sorted The input bit of object and upper packet module interconnecting piece for being connect with other console modules.
Unload module 2 includes the Unload module table top for being used to form the table top of combined platform, the output for exporting cargo Position and the Unload module interconnecting piece for being connect with other console modules.
In some embodiments, Unload module 2 can also include the receiving unit connection locating interface for being set to output bit, connect Receipts portion connection locating interface is used to connect with the receiving unit for receiving the cargo.Receiving unit for example can be bin.
In some embodiments, upper packet module 1 can also include the buffer zone for caching cargo.Buffer zone is set The cargo that the cargo that can enter in input port is more and caching has gone up packet when having little time sorting, without cargo at input port It is wrapped in waiting.
In some embodiments, upper packet module 1 can also include that the barcode scanning connection positioning for connecting with barcode scanning device connects Mouthful.Wherein, goods information can be had on cargo, barcode scanning device can be used for identifying goods information.
It may include that positioning is connect with barcode scanning in the goods sorting system of the modularization sorting platform with the present embodiment The barcode scanning device of interface and the control system that connect with barcode scanning device, what is coupled with control system is set on combined platform Walking dolly 4 and the receiving unit for being used to receive cargo being correspondingly arranged with output bit.Control system receives barcode scanning device and transmits Goods information after, according to goods information control walking dolly 4 output corresponding with goods information is run on combined platform Position, and cargo is offloaded to receiving unit.Such as cargo can be package to be sorted, superscribes and posts the mark with package information Label.Barcode scanning device obtains package information by scanning label, and package information for example may include the ground for sending ground for showing package Location information, control system control walking dolly 4 for goods handling to output corresponding with the address information according to the address information Position and corresponding receiving unit.
In some embodiments, upper packet module 1 can also include that the display connection positioning for connecting with display connects Mouthful.Display can show goods information, such as package information etc..
In some embodiments, platform can also include charging module 3.Charging module 3 includes being used to form combined platform Table top charging module table top, charging interface and the charging module interconnecting piece for being connect with other console modules.
In some embodiments, charging module 3 includes charging pile, and charging pile has charging interface.Charging module 3 can be with Including the mating route being connect with charging pile.
The weight that the cargo carried on carrying walking dolly 4 and walking dolly 4 is only needed on the table top of combined platform, is not necessarily to Carry staff or other equipment, thus can accomplish it is very light, thus, upper packet module table top, unloading tabletop of platform It can be metal material with charging platform table top, be also possible to the other materials such as timber, plastics.
In some embodiments, upper packet module 1 can also include upper packet module safety facility.
In some embodiments, Unload module 2 can also include Unload module safety devices.
In some embodiments, charging module 3 can also include charging module safety devices.
Aforementioned upper packet module safety facility, Unload module safety devices and charging module safety devices for example may include inspection Survey facility, warning facility, equipment safety protective equipment etc..Checkout facility for example may include for safety inspection and secure data The inspection or testing equipments, instrument such as analysis.Warning facility is for example including toxic, harmful, unauthorized substances warning facility.Equipment safety is anti- Facility is protected for example including electrostatic grounding facility, electric appliance overload protection facility, protecting screen etc..
In some embodiments, detachably connected between the console module of combined platform being respectively connected.It is connected It is detachably connected between console module, platform is sorted in Fast Installation modularization during on-site construction.Also it is conducive to modularization Sort platform removal and recycling.The interconnecting piece of each console module packet platform interconnecting piece as above unloads carrying platform interconnecting piece and charging Platform interconnecting piece can using the interconnecting piece that structure is unified or matches, convenient for each console module flexible arrangement of combined platform, Combination on demand.
Each interconnecting piece between the console module being connected can for example be connected through a screw thread structure, clamping connecting structure, The connection structure that pin shaft connection structure etc. is able to achieve Quick Release fast-assembling is attached.
In some embodiments, as shown in Fig. 2, modularization sorting platform includes multiple combined platforms, multiple combined platforms Upper lower leaf setting.The quantity of combined platform can be arranged on demand according to the factors such as place and sorting amount, such as can be set to Two layers, three layers or four layers or more.
In the embodiment shown in Figure 2, goods sorting system and its modularization sorting platform are equipped with three layers of combined platform altogether, Respectively first layer combined platform F, second layer combined platform S and third layer combined platform T.In Fig. 2, exemplarily only indicate The combination of each console module of third layer combined platform T, and first layer combined platform F is not shown and third layer combination is flat The combination of the console module of platform T or whole platform moulds that first layer combined platform F and third layer combined platform T is not shown Block.
As shown in Fig. 2, three layers of combined platform are mounted on mounting structure 5.Mounting structure 5 includes more root posts.It is each vertical Column is erected on supporting surface G.Supporting surface G for example can be ground or flooring.It should be noted that in Fig. 2, the number of column Amount and setting position are merely to showing support construction 5 and schematically indicating, in specific setup moduleization sorting platform and goods When object sorting system, column quantity and position needed for support construction 5 can be according to the quantity of each console module, type and position phases It should be arranged.
The form of support construction 5 can be multiplicity, for example, it is also possible to be the frame for including multiple columns and multiple crossbeams Formula structure.
In some embodiments, modularization sorting platform can also include anti-slip layer, and anti-slip layer is layed in combined platform On table top.Anti-slip layer for example can be the rubber pad being laid on the table top of combined platform.
As shown in Fig. 2, the goods sorting system of the utility model embodiment includes modularization sorting platform and row above-mentioned Walk trolley 4.Walking dolly 4 is set on combined platform, is walked on combined platform for carrying from the received cargo of input bit And cargo is transported to output bit corresponding with the cargo carried.
It, can be according to place shape, building structure, goods when specific setup moduleization sorts platform and goods sorting system The factors such as object sorting amount, the receiving unit quantity needed to arrange select the quantity of various console modules, each console module flat in combination Position, combined platform shape in platform.Can also realize the layout of lower leaf on multiple layer combination platform, between each layer can independently, Safe operation improves space utilization rate to realize in given site area, enhances sorting ability.
From the above description, it can be seen that the modularization sorting platform and goods sorting system of the utility model embodiment have such as At least one lower technical effect:
1, combined platform, the available modularization sorting for meeting actual demand are formed using several different platform module Platform, conducive to required sorting business is realized.
2, can according to a period of time in or expeced time in portfolio number, selectively increase or decrease platform mould The quantity of block, convenient for adjusting the scale of construction of goods sorting system, conducive to goods sorting system scale of construction due to goods sorting amount is small is avoided The big bring wasting of resources, or cause to sort too late conducive to avoiding due to goods sorting amount is big the goods sorting system scale of construction small When.
3, the design of each console module, production cycle are relatively fast, and multiple console modules can be quick with connected applications demand Assembling forms modularization sorting platform and goods sorting system, quickly puts into production use, is suitable for conducive to goods sorting system A variety of production environments, flexibility are stronger.
4, modularization sorting platform and the dismounting of goods sorting system are transported convenient, and each console module is reusable, sharp Platform is sorted in putting into the console module of some modularization sorting platform disassembly to other uniformity moduleizations, realizing and recycling, Effectively save cost.
